1. Focus On Your Passions

There’s no two ways around it. Becoming an entrepreneur requires a lot of work. Not only do you have to put your own time and money into each business you run, you’ll also be using your resources on planning, development, expansions and more. That means it’s important to genuinely enjoy what you do and work in an area that plays to your passions, interests and strengths.

If you can develop a business that meets those criteria then you are far more likely to find success as an entrepreneur and provide real value to your clients.

2. Set Goals Early On

Goals and direction are the key to your success as an entrepreneur. If you don’t know where you want to go, you will struggle to provide the leadership your business needs. Setting goals may not come naturally to everyone, but it’s a big part of developing a thriving business.

The trickiest part of setting goals is that you can’t simply rely on wanting to make money. Financial success might go hand in hand with your business’ success, but it doesn’t make a great goal. Instead, it’s better to set goals that look elsewhere. What can you do for your business? What can your business do for its customers? How is your business providing value to the community around it?

Figure out how you can help and what value you can provide, and then set short, medium and long-term goals based on that. Make sure your goals are specific, measurable and time-bound so that you can periodically revisit them to track progress and make improvements along the way.

3. Work On the Business, Not For the Business

Many of us get our entrepreneurial start by taking a great idea and turning it into a business. The challenge is that it’s easy to get lost in the day-to-day work of running the venture. After all, someone has to put in the hours, or there’s no chance that the business will be a success.

But your success as an entrepreneur depends on your ability to work on the business, not just for the business. Make sure you are setting aside time in your schedule to plan strategic-level activities. Think about the business as it stands, how things can be improved and how you can reach your short, medium and long-term goals. Working on the business at a strategic level helps you make better decisions about allocating your resources on a day-to-day level and increases your chance of long-term success. 

4. Be Ready to Learn From Your Mistakes

Entrepreneurship is a constant learning experience. Even if you have run a business before, you should expect to make mistakes. The important thing here is to make sure you analyse what went wrong and what you can do better the next time. Successful entrepreneurs understand that failures are simply minor speed bumps that can help inform your next move.

Always be mindful of your attitude towards failure. As much as it can be disappointing, the important thing is to pick yourself up and keep moving. Staying confident and positive in your ability will be the key to reaching your goals, even if you suffer a few setbacks along the way.

5. Nurture Your Business Networks

You’ll never get by as an entrepreneur if you’re always working alone. Whether you’re a sole trader or running a national empire, your business networks will play a huge role in your success.

Nurturing your business networks is the best way to find new customers, suppliers, partners, mentors and the support you need. In some cases that means dedicating your time to attending networking events and meeting other entrepreneurs. Or, it might be as simple as engaging with the business community in your local area. You might be surprised to learn how much each of those relationships can do for you, and how much you can do for them in turn. Remember too that your business network is a two-way relationship. Taking every opportunity to give back to the people around you will be far more effective than simply trying to lean on others for their support.
